Sewerage system for domestic wastewater is an important part of city infrastructure particularly to prevent environmental pollution. This research aimed to design domestic wastewater sewer system for Bekasi City. This system would convey wastewater towards wastewater treatment plant (WWTP) and communal septic tank (CST). This research used secondary data from related agencies, literature study, and previous research’s result. The method used was off site wastewater treatment plant. Based on analysis result area, area in North Bekasi would use WWTP and in South Bekasi would used CST. Sewerage system for domestic wastewater towards WWTP has been designed to serve 292 blocks. This system need 4 units WWTP. Two units of WWTP were equiped with 3 units drop manhole and every WWTP was equiped with 16-24 pumps. Sewerage system for domestic wastewater towards CST has been designed to serve 43 blocks. This system need 5 units CST. Three units of CST were equiped with 5 units of drop manhole and every CST was equiped with 2-5 pumps.
